bp’s profits halved to $13.8bn in 2023 on the back of lower energy prices though resilience in the gas sector helped support the multinational energy group’s overall business.

Shell recorded strong performances across integrated gas, upstream gas production and natural gas in the fourth quarter of 2023, posting adjusted earnings of $7.3bn.

Gas processing company ADNOC Gas has today (30th January) announced the signing of a 10-year liquefied natural gas (LNG) supply agreement with GAIL India.
